Hi.

I am searching for a tool which finds duplicate folders.

This means true identical folders, not only folders which contain "some" identical files but "all" identical files.

I need this for removing true duplicate directories in a lot of backup media.

I tried DupExplore etc. but they do not work as promised.

Any help would be appreciated.
